Davenport--Kyle Mauricio (Jr., Arden Hills, Minn., Physical Education) had four hits Saturday, but his efforts were not enough to keep the Statesmen baseball team alive in the Midwest Collegiate Conference Tournament, falling 4-2 to St. Ambrose.

Oskaloosa--William Penn University Baseball Coach Mike Laird has announced the signing of Collin Schulz to a National Letter of Intent to attend the University in the fall and compete for the baseball program.

Waterloo--The Statesmen baseball team rallied late to remain in the Midwest Collegiate Conference Tournament with a 3-2 win against #5 seed Clarke Tuesday.

Waterloo--Stan Simmons (Jr., Brooklyn, N.Y., Physical Education) left the park for the second time this year, but his roundtripper was not enough to lift the William Penn baseball team into the championship bracket of the Midwest Collegiate Conference Tournament Tuesday.
